If you choose to be a criminal, being inconspicuous would be a good idea.
Apparently, one Oklahoma man didn’t get that memo.
Paul Terry, 26, and Sonja Moro, 29, were arrested after allegedly robbing Moro’s ex-boyfriend at knife point and it wasn’t too tough for the victim to identify his assailants.
Not only because Moro is his ex-girlfriend, but because Terry has a “F**k Cops” tattoo across his eyebrows and devil’s horns on his forehead.
According to police, the two miscreants knocked on the victim’s door on Friday and when he answered they forced their way inside, News On 6 reported.
Once inside, they demanded the victim give them money or they would stab him.
The victim told police he gave Terry his wallet and Terry took off, according to News On 6.
Moro, however, stayed behind and asked for even more money until the victim told her he was calling the police and she fled.
The victim said he was able to give a good description of Terry because of his unorthodox tattoos.
The dopey duo was arrested Saturday and are being held on $100,000 bond.
